A dormitory (dorm) is a room containing multiple beds–often bunk beds. The beds can be booked individually by different guests. You basically pay for the bed rather than for the entire room. Dorms are also called "shared rooms" since you share the room with other guests. Dorms can fit 4 to 12 beds. We also have female-only dorms. 


Please note: Guests younger than 18 cannot stay in a dorm, even if accompanied by an adult. 


Dorms are great fun, they are the perfect choice if you prefer to save money on the hotel while sharing your room with like-minded people. Just keep in mind that you will be sharing the room with other guests who may have different habits and routines e.g., going to sleep later or waking up earlier than you.
